Abstract
Recent research has led to a greater understanding of the mechanisms and management of the various forms of viral hepatitis. The clinician can rapidly arrive at a precise diagnosis using serologic markers to complement epidemiologic data. In addition, effective immunoprophylaxis is possible; thus, disease spread can be minimized.
